    Default N7 Anti-virus?

    Should I want an anti-virus on this tablet?

    Default Re: N7 Anti-virus?

    I agree with YayTech. Take the same precautions as you would on your PC. Don't side load any apps you find somewhere other than the Play Store (or Amazon). Be careful with e-mail attachments. Check permissions before you install an app. Just common sense things like that..
